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Ballena Piloto | Zorro Volador De Barba Negra |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(cordados) | Chordata (cordados) |
| Class same | Mammalia (mamíferos) | Mammalia (mamíferos) |
| Order | Cetacea (Whales & Dolphins) | Chiroptera (Bats) |
| Family | Delphinidae (Oceanic Dolphins) | Pteropodidae (Fruit Bats) |
| Genus | Globicephala | Pteropus (Flying Foxes) |
| Species | Globicephala melas | Pteropus melanopogon |
Evolutionary Relationship
Ballena Piloto and Zorro Volador De Barba Negra share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(mamíferos)
